Add-In: Logpoint Performance Monitor 3.0 Beta

James Sadler-West has updated his Logpoint Performance Monitor add-in to version 3.0 Beta, but in reality,  this is a full rewrite of the add-in from the ground up, rather than a minor update.

The new version has a suite of new features including:

1) Improved graphic display (now using real-time graphing) using Infragistics Graphing component.

2) Ability to monitor other devices on the WHS network

3) Performance graphing of the following WMI performance namespaces:

a) Processor
b) Memory
c) System
d) Logical Disks
e) Physical Disks
f) TCP IP
g) Processes (ability to monitor an individual process)
h) More to follow - can be added easily.

Each of the above is broken down into a number of sub-selectable monitors, which in some cases is dependent on the number of devices you have in the machine being monitored.

4) Ability to output graph to JPEG file.

5) View the real-time raw data gathered as the system monitors (can then be exported to excel).

6) English Descriptions of both the monitor and the individual components.

7) Interactive configurations, including the ability to direct messages and warnings to the WHS notifications queue.

The add-in requires installation of the Microsoft .Net Framework 3.5 - full details are available over at James’ site.
